In simple terms,PLC stands for Programmable Logic Controller. It's a digital computer that controls industrial machinery and processes. When it comes to automotive applications, PLC technology is used to monitor and control various vehicle systems, including the speed controller.

First, let's delve into the concept of plc speed controllers and how they work. A plc speed controller is an integral component of modern automotive electronics, designed to regulate the speed of vehicles' wheels by adjusting the amount of power supplied to the motors. It does this by monitoring the vehicle's speed and sending signals to the engine control unit (ECU), which then adjusts the throttle opening or fuel delivery accordingly. By doing so, the plc speed controller ensures optimal performance, reduced fuel consumption, and enhanced safety.
